 In the first half of the year, Gulf Pharmaceutical Industries (GULFAR) reported sales of AED 558 million and net profit of AED 48 million, following the adoption of the new IFRSs IFRS 9 and IFRS 15. Jerome Karl, General Manager of Gulfar, said that the first half of 2018 was a busy and fruitful period as the company’s revenues in the Levant region accelerated in the second quarter. The companies of Gulfar, primarily companies in the GCC and Egypt, Strong at the local level. He added that many new products have recently been launched in key therapeutic areas such as cardiovascular and all expansion plans are on track, particularly in Saudi Arabia and Africa, where the company has been successful in a number of key markets. JULFAR has been announced as the number one brand among pharmaceutical manufacturers in the UAE, reflecting strong growth and double sales compared to 2017. This year, the company plans to launch 25 new products in the UAE and register 200 new products in the region.
